Award Opportunity: 2015-2016 Good Neighbor Scholarship Now Available!

ISSS is now accepting applications for the Good Neighbor Scholarship (GNS)!  The GNS provides one year of tuition (fall, spring, and summer) to students who were born in and are residents of a nation in the Western Hemisphere (excluding Cuba and the U.S.). Spring 2015 Graduates, It’s Time to Apply for Post-Completion OPT!

Are you an F-1 student graduating in May 2015? If you are interested in gaining work experience after completing your degree, now is the ideal time to start the application process for Post-Completion Optional Practical Training (OPT). Apply to the Friendship Program for Spring 2015!

What is the Friendship Program?  The Friendship Program is an opportunity for UT international students and scholars to interact with the Austin community and share experiences, traditions, and customs.
